WoMI Expands To Delhi To Empower Women In Music

The Women of Music India (WoMI) initiative, established to enhance the representation and success of women in the Indian music scene, has taken significant leap by extending its operations to Delhi. This expansion is a strategic move to connect women of Indian origin worldwide, offering them a no-cost membership to a platform that opens doors to numerous opportunities within the music sector. WoMI is steered by a dynamic team of women professionals from diverse backgrounds in the music industry, emphasizing the organization's commitment to inclusivity and empowerment.

One of the foundational goals of WoMI is to bridge the existing disparities within the music production and sound engineering fields, traditionally male-dominated domains. To tackle this, WoMI introduced three full-tuition scholarships specifically for women. These scholarships are groundbreaking, marking the first initiative of its kind in India aimed at increasing the number of female professionals in these technical areas of music. This endeavor not only highlights WoMI's dedication to educational empowerment but also addresses a global gap in the representation of women in music production and engineering.

Creating Opportunities and Celebrating Female Talent

Since its inception, WoMI has swiftly captured the attention and support of the music industry, achieving remarkable milestones in a remarkably short period. The foundation has been instrumental in launching unique initiatives such as the "Breakfast Clubs," in collaboration with Universal Music India and Sony Music India, and "WoMI Night" - events dedicated to showcasing and celebrating female talent in the industry. Additionally, it has developed a vibrant online community, "Talk to Strangers," for women to network, exchange ideas, and access vital industry resources.

Furthermore, WoMI's influence has been bolstered through strategic partnerships with key events in the entertainment industry. These collaborations offer WoMI members not only significant discounts, making these events more accessible but also provide them with invaluable exposure to some of the most prestigious gatherings in the music and entertainment sectors. This initiative is a testament to WoMI's efforts to strengthen its impact and reach across the music ecosystem.

The Delhi chapter's inauguration has been met with enthusiastic support from a wide spectrum of the industry. Esteemed members and early supporters include notable artists Aastha Gill, Kamakshi Khanna, Jasleen Royal, and Jonita Gandhi, alongside influential business executives like Preeti Nayyar from Universal Music Group, Ankita Maheshwari from Sony Music India, and Akhila Shankar from TuneCore, India. This broad base of support underscores the community's recognition of WoMI's valuable contributions to the industry.

Empowering Women Across the Music Industry Spectrum

WoMI's comprehensive approach to empowerment spans the entire music workforce, including artist managers, executives, photographers, stylists, and journalists. By providing access to job listings, industry-led workshops, and networking events, WoMI is laying down the groundwork for future generations of women to make their mark in the music industry. This holistic support system is crucial in paving the way for more women to enter and succeed in the diverse roles within the music sector.
